## Vendor Note: Weather-Alert Fan-Out (Stormgate)

The fan-out service that pushes severe-weather alerts to subscriber channels is operated by Stormgate Relay, an external vendor. If deliveries stall, check their status page first; most incidents are upstream feed outages, not our queue. Our contract includes a 30-minute response SLA during declared weather events. To open an incident with the vendor, send details to their operations desk.

alerts address for kafof-bagag: kasael@olvarqdyn.corp

Ticket #982 — Gating vault sealed itself again (canary rules)

Heads up, on-call: the Larkspur deploy gating vault locked up after the canary rules job hammered it with stale tokens overnight. Net effect — nobody can edit the promotion thresholds, so canaries are stuck at 5% traffic and won't auto-promote. Rollbacks still work fine, no customer impact yet. I've kicked the token refresher, but the vault needs a manual unseal before the morning release train. Unseal it with the recovery passphrase on the next line.

unlock words, bawef-kahap: sorax-sorir-quenys-aldok

# Break-glass: Quillstone incremental rebuilds

Plugin authors cannot normally trigger full site rebuilds; Quillstone only rebuilds pages your plugin touched. If a plugin corrupts the incremental cache, break-glass lets an approved author force a clean rebuild. Sessions are logged and reviewed. After approval, the rebuild console unlocks with the recovery passphrase below.

strongbox words: rusael-wenmir-quenir-ralvan-novix-holath-belax